They're still making Snapchat spectacles.
Due to ship out this fall, the third generation glasses will capture Snaps in 3D and transform them in the app to give them unique 3D effects.
Two HD cameras will be mounted to the side of each lens While the first spectacles went for $100 these new ones will set you back 380.
Verizon is parting ways with Tumblr.
Immediate group has agreed to sell it to automatic parent company of WordPress.
According to x iOS, the sale price was well below $20 million.
Far Cry from the 1.1 billion that Yahoo paid for it back in 2013.

Finally, Facebook has stopped paying third party contractors to listen and transcribe audio clips from its users, according to Bloomberg, company was doing so to check the accuracy of its artificial intelligence Consistent.
It was recently discovered Amazon and Google were both practicing similar tests.
They both had also been put on pause.
